Market Shock After Elections

When elections deliver unexpected results, asset prices often react faster than policy details can unfold. You are the biggest loser in this phase if positions are oversized or liquidity dries up.

Traders reframe risk using scenario analysis, looking at currency, bond, and equity correlations. Quick adaptation separates disciplined portfolios from those that chase headlines.

Consumer Behavior Under Pressure

Shift to value offerings

Households trade down in categories from groceries to streaming, reshaping revenue curves for mass market brands.

Credit sensitivity rise

Higher perceived job risk prompts earlier payoff of discretionary debt, reducing default but also near term spending.

Corporate Strategy Reset

Faced with demand swings and margin pressure, leadership teams pause hiring and recalibrate capex. You are the biggest loser when strategy lags data, because competitors capture share during transitional gaps.

Firms that scenario plan across multiple inflation and regulatory paths preserve optionality and communicate clarity to investors.

Regulatory Response Timeline

Governments often accelerate oversight after systemic stress, targeting transparency in pricing and risk models. Rapid rule changes can stabilize markets but also create compliance burdens that smaller players find harder to absorb.

How does election volatility translate into portfolio losses?

Election volatility triggers reassessment of future cash flows, raising equity risk premia and widening bond yield swings, which can force position reductions at unfavorable prices.

Which consumer sectors see the steepest pullback during uncertainty? Discretionary retail, travel, and luxury goods typically experience the steepest pullback as households prioritize essentials and delay larger purchases. What operational levers do companies adjust when demand contracts suddenly?

They scale back production hours, freeze hiring, renegotiate supplier terms, and reprioritize high margin products to conserve cash.

Why do policy changes after an election create uneven impact across regions?

Regions with concentrated industries or higher debt levels face outsized effects when new rules alter tax, subsidy, or licensing frameworks.
